Over 65% of Mombasa residents face forceful eviction from their homes, say Amnesty report

6th October, 2015

Over 65 percent of Mombasa residents face forceful eviction from their homes. Majority of that population are squatters and those leaving in the slums. This is according to the report by the Amnesty International that focused on Jomvu evictions.
